Defogging is a procedure that can be performed to improve the visibility of your windows. Defogging does not increase your windows' insulation capacity. If you notice that there is a slight fogging in your windows, it could be time to replace windows. Defogging involves drilling tiny holes in the glass in order to remove moisture. The technician then puts a solution inside the IGU. The glass's bottom is then sealed using a liquid sealant.
If you're looking to replace an IGU in your home, you could think about using an inert gas. Argon gas is 1.4x more dense than dry air making it a cost-effective upgrade. Argon gas is a better insulator and will last for longer. Krypton gas on the other hand is typically used in triple-pane windows due its chemical properties. In most cases, you do not have to replace the entire double-glazed window unit as long as the glass inside it is still intact. Instead, you can opt for IGU replacement which is less expensive than a full overhaul. IGUs are an insulating unit that is placed between two panes. If the unit is damaged you can replace it with a new one.
If a seal fails and moisture enters the air will condense. The cold outer glass will be in contact with moist air in the glass panel, which causes fogginess to appear on the glass. Based on the weather, the fog can be temporary or persistent. If it continues, it indicates that the window seal insulated has failed. If this happens, you will need to replace the IGU or defogging.
